Dynatrap makes insect zapper traps that work on the identical precept as others. They attract flying bugs with warmth and carbon dioxide, then catch them and prevent them from escaping. For warmth, they use a fluorescent ultra-violet bulb, which additionally emits Zappify Bug Zapper shop-attracting light. The main difference is that they don’t use propane to create carbon dioxide (CO2). Instead, they use a special course of. More on that below. Since they don’t use propane, meaning no want to purchase and change cylinders, and best of all, no upkeep issues with clogged lines or failure of the propane to mild-points that hassle many other traps. You continue to have to plug them in, so you’ll need an outside outlet and Zappify Bug Zapper shop an extension cord if you'd like hang the entice more than 7-10 toes from the outlet. The DT2000XL model is dearer than the DT1000 mannequin, but it’s greater, with a stronger fan and vibrant light, and can appeal to bugs from farther away, with protection up to an acre for the DT2000XL and a half-acre for the DT1000, in line with the manufacturer.

The lights in the highest of the trap emit warmth and ultraviolet rays, which entice mosquitoes in addition to different insects, significantly moths at evening. There are openings beneath the lights the place bugs can fly in. Once inside, they’re sucked down by the fan’s air currents into the retaining cage under, where they’re unable to flee and die inside a day. Unfortunately, mild and warmth are simply two of the issues that entice mosquitoes, since what they’re primarily on the lookout for are individuals to chew.
Carbon dioxide is what they actually search, since we and other animals emit it after we exhale. Mosquitoes know that if they follow that vapor path, there will be a tasty animal on the opposite end, ready to be bitten. To supply carbon dioxide, the Dynatrap makes use of a broad type of funnel above the fan, coated with titanium dioxide (TiO2). The manufacturer claims that when the ultraviolet mild reacts with the TiO2, "a photocatalytic reaction takes place that produces carbon dioxide." That is the method it uses, as a substitute of burning propane like other traps. However, when the University of Wisconsin tried to measure the quantity of carbon dioxide emitted, they reported that they detected none at all. One reviewer pointed out that the TiO2 surface would need coated with a source of carbon, like dust or useless bugs, in order for the method to make carbon dioxide.
